Hi team, the candidate for the Ledgerview audit-log viewer is staged. This cut includes the fixed timestamp-ordering query, redaction masks for actor fields, and the export throttle we discussed. We ran the full regression suite twice and spot-checked retention filters against the staging dataset from the Brindlemoor tenant; no discrepancies found. Please hold promotion until sign-off from compliance review. For artifact verification, match the staged image against the build token below.

build token for tajeg-bajep: htk14_409ba9df6b8acb

For on-call: the event schema registry cluster behind Pipewell has drifted — two of the five Schemaforge nodes are rejecting schema evolutions that the other three accept, so producers in the Ostermark region see intermittent publish failures. Root cause appears to be a manual hotfix last sprint that changed compatibility mode on only part of the cluster and was never rolled into the deploy manifest. To remediate, restart each drifted node after confirming it picks up the canonical settings below.

config for kahag-tafop:
WENWYN_PIN=7412
WENWYN_TENANT=fenion
WENWYN_METRICS_HOST=metrics.wenwyn.zemvarnet.local
WENWYN_SEAL=seal_cafee3b9
WENWYN_STANDBY_TEAM=praox

Subject: Key rotation for CharsetSniff

Hey team,

We rotated the key for CharsetSniff, the service that detects encoding on uploaded text files, after the quarterly audit flagged it as stale. Old key dies Friday. Update your local configs and the staging deploy before then. The new key is as follows:

API key for hahog-kajef: vxb15-Orrbjm9glxbWQLX

# Service Accounts: String Extraction

The `extract-i18n` script pulls translatable strings from all Bramblewick repos and pushes them to the Glossa service. It runs under the `i18n-extractor` service account. Do not run it under your personal account; Glossa rate-limits individual users aggressively. The account has write access to the staging catalog only. Set the token in your shell before invoking the script. The current staging token is below.

API key for kahap-kafog: zpat15_6qzxZ7YR8aDwjmp